There has been no sector-level quantitative analysis on how ICT and service innovation integrates and interacts with each other, even though the popular use of ICT and its integration with service innovation have become an important vehicle to realize industrial upgrading. A study based on the evaluation comparison of ICT and service innovation in 21cities of Guangdong Province for the period from 2000 to 2010 has found that ICT content correlates to the level of service innovation in a positive way, yet their development are non-equilibrium, in which case a pattern of core-periphery spatial distribution is noted. The research reveals that a stabilized equilibrium and two- way granger causality between ICT and service innovation exists in nearly all regions of the Guangdong Province. Either in a short period of time, or for a longer time, information technology and service innovation influence each other in a positive way, with a remarkably higher estimated coefficient in the northern hilly area of the Province. However, information technology's short term effect on service innovation seems to be more obvious than its long- term balanced effect. On the contrary, service innovation affects information technology more on a long term basis than over a short period of time.
